About Yew Tree Cottage
Yew Tree Cottage is a four-bedroom detached house in Dunsden, Reading, Reading (RG4 9QD). It has a recorded floor area of 237 m² (around 2551 sq ft) and construction records dating it to before 1900. The latest certificate (July 2021)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in August 2009 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Good to Very Good, hot-water efficiency went from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 85), a 2-band jump. Main heating runs on oil.
Across 2007–2016, sale prices on this property compounded at 5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£1,346,000 is 35.3% above the 2016 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£390/sq ft) was about 42.7%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 10 years since the last transfer (November 2016). 3 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used.
